lounge lizard

[ lounj liz-erd ]

noun

, Older Slang.
  1. a man who frequents bars, cafés, hotel lounges, etc., with or in search of women.
  2. a sponger; scrounger; parasite.

Word History and Origins

Origin of lounge lizard1

First recorded in 1910–15
